A Standards Selection Guide is a summary report of the recommended Standards, Resources, Implementation Guides created to satisfy a specific set of Clinical Requirement at a moment in time, following the discovery process presented in the guidance section. |
Purpose
This guide provides an overview of the available standards and a recommended approach to support the Foreign Exam Management requirements as identified below. The intent is to simplify standards selection decisions in future projects and, in turn, to promote standardization of solutions across projects by providing useful information to support decision making in a readily consumable format.
Content in this guide was summarized from the Canadian XDS Affinity Domain Implementation Guide v1.1 20140527 to provide an accessible overview of the standards selected to support the listed Use Cases.

Document and Image Sharing
IHE Cross-Enterprise Document Sharing - Imaging (XDS/XDS-I)
X
The IHE XDS-I.b profile specifies the use of existing standards including HL7 and DICOM to enable registration and sharing of images and reports. A Canadian XDS Affinity domain guide is available to support implementation of the profile.

Report Format
Clinical Document Architecture (CDA) R2
X
It is the goal of the Canadian XDS Affinity domain that reports will be stored in HL7 CDA format (using the pan-Canadian header format) as these reports (a) support required metadata, and (b) can be transformed to all other formats.
* Raw text based HL7 ORU and DICOM SR are widely used and present in DI-R systems.

Anatomic Region Code
Coarse Body Parts (SNOMED CT subset)
X
The DICOM CID 4 value set is very detailed and generally inconsistent with the general approach of “casting a wide net” employed when fetching content within the FEM use cases.
